Web5 okt. 2014 · First, right click on the desktop and left click on AMD Catalyst Control Center. 2. Next, ensure that AMD CrossFireX is enabled by expanding the gaming tab on the left hand side of the menu and selecting AMD CrossFireX. 3. Click on 3D Application settings direclty above the AMD CrossFireX menu option.
